This seems to be a common problem but I haven't managed to find a solution that works for me.
Playback is too fast and talking sounds like chipmunks.
It occurs when watching live tv causing an added problem of stuttering as it appears to outrun the recording buffer and I get "prebuffering pause" errors in the mythfrontend log.
It also happens with recordings but without stuttering.
The recording itself is okay as I can play it very nicely using Xine (with "-V xxmc" option for hardware decoding).
You're playing back a recording with 32KHz audio on a "software" soundcard that accepts 48KHz input. Fix your sound card configuration so that the ALSA drivers convert your 32KHz audio to 48KHz input for your sound card.
